Facebook launches ‘Star Trek’ reaction buttons in US, Canada

/ 11:57 AM September 09, 2016

Facebook has launched “Star Trek” reaction buttons for users in the US and Canada in celebration of the saga’s golden jubilee.

In a post by Lindsey Shephard, Facebook Messenger’s marketing head, she said Facebook developed an adorable tribute to the legendary sci-fi franchise in its 50th anniversary. “When we caught the wind that Star Trek would be celebrating 50 years this month, it got our wheels turning. We wanted to mark this fun, nostalgic moment and help the passionate community of Star Trek fans celebrate in some unique ways on Facebook,” she wrote in her post on blog site Medium.

The five reaction stickers are Spock’s iconic Vulcan salute, Kirk (Haha), Spock (Wow), Geordi (Sad) and Klingon (Angry).

Aside from the reaction buttons, users can set their temporary profile picture with a Star Trek-themed frame design of USS Enterprise, the film’s aircraft carrier.

Facebook users who liked Star Trek’s Facebook page will automatically acquire the limited edition reaction buttons and profile picture frames.  Gianna Francesca Catolico
